Match Preview:

The atmosphere at London Stadium will be electric for the visit of Tottenham given that there is a huge rivalry between the sides. West Ham were unlucky not to beat Newcastle at the weekend as they were leading 3-1 and yet ended up losing 4-3. This has dented the Hammers plans for European competition next season with Newcastle, Brighton, Wolves and Chelsea breathing down their necks. Whatever happens the Hammers who are in seventh place cannot move up as Manchester United are four points clear of them. Recent form for the home side has been decent and the loss to Newcastle was their first in four games. At home West Ham’s latest game finished in a 1-1 draw with Aston Villa and they have managed to go unbeaten at home for the past 3 games although they have now drawn their last two in a row.

Tottenham came back from behind to beat Luton 2-1 last weekend and they are just three points behind 4th placed Aston Villa. Tottenham have won 3 of their last four games and while that looks good the club have continued to suffer from inconsistencies that have hampered their season- let’s remember 3 months ago they were being tipped to challenge for the league title but have fallen 11 points behind the league leaders Liverpool since then. Even though Tottenham’s majority result away from home is the win with 6 so far they have just 1 win from their past five games which came against Aston Villa but recently their away form has really suffered, their last away game ended in a 3-0 loss against Fulham.

 

Team News:

West Ham: Edson Alvarez is suspended, Alphonse Areola has a knock and will be assessed.

Tottenham: There are no new injuries for the club and the players who are sidelined are all long term which includes Manor Soloman, Fraser Forster and Ryan Sessegnon.

 

West Ham vs Tottenham Head to Head:

Last season this fixture finished 1-1.

Earlier in the season in the reverse fixture West Ham won 2-1.

It’s been four games going back almost five years since Tottenham beat West Ham away from home.
